What's Happening?
Consumer Reports, a renowned independent organization known for its product testing, has released its findings on the best chainsaws of 2025. The report highlights three top models: the Echo CS-590-18,
Echo CS-3510, and Ego CS2005, each excelling in different categories. The Echo CS-590-18 is recognized as the best large chainsaw, praised for its cutting speed and ease of use, despite its 18-pound weight. The Echo CS-3510 is noted as the best light-duty gas chainsaw, offering ample power for routine tasks with a 16-inch bar. The Ego CS2005 stands out as the best cordless chainsaw, featuring a 20-inch bar and high ratings for cutting speed and handling. These models demonstrate advancements in chainsaw technology, particularly in cordless power, which has seen significant improvements.
